As if by the Halo gods themselves, we were treated to completely lag free games last night. First time in, well a long time. One thing was different though. A friend I normally play H3 with from the Netherlands was absent. Accepting the fact that he could not always be pulling host, it seems just having his "connection" in our party was enough to lag all games, and all players with him present. Obviously this is not a tested fact, but we all noticed it.

Any ideas, comments, or facts to share other than not playing H3 with a good friend?
